What You'll Build

A fully autonomous outdoor weather station that captures temperature, humidity, barometric pressure, ambient light, rainfall, and wind speed (via Hall sensors), then generates SYNOP coded messages containing these observations. The system timestamps data with an RTC and logs to a microSD, while a LoRa module sends the report to a gateway up to several kilometres away. The waterproof enclosure ensures deployment in real field conditions.

What You'll Learn

  • Interfacing multiple I²C sensors on the ESP32
  • Implementing the WMO SYNOP message format in embedded C++
  • Configuring and testing the LoRa RA-02 module for long-range transmission
  • Designing robust data logging with microSD card and RTC

Can I modify the code to add more sensors?

Yes. The firmware is open-source and structured for easy extension. The I²C bus on the ESP32 can accommodate many additional sensors.

Does this kit work with the Indian LoRa frequency plan?

Absolutely. The included RA-02 module operates on 865-867 MHz, the ISM band authorised for LoRa in India. You can configure the frequency in software.

Do I need a separate LoRa gateway, or can I see data directly?

The kit transmits SYNOP reports via LoRa; you’ll need a gateway (such as another ESP32 with a receiver or a commercial LoRa gateway) to receive and display data. The onboard microSD also stores all reports locally.
